Hey y'all, haven't been on here in a minute but good to be back and glad to see the forum is cruising right along.
I am searching for a replacement cover for my Hobie 16 as the old one is certainly well passed it's lifespan, anyone have any experience with covers and can suggest a good one. The one I currently have is a canvass/cloth type of material that I am pretty sure was purchased when the boat was purchased new. Thanks for any help and suggestions.

Check out Rooke Sails in Memphis
http://www.rookesails.com/rookcvr.htm

Their stuff is pricy but top quality. I bought one of their tramp covers used back in the 20th Century and it's still on a boat at our club...been out in the weather ever since.
